Charging the device The battery icon on the main screen display indicates the battery life. When you notice battery power is low, you need to charge your device. It takes about two hours to fully recharge the device. Once fully charged, the battery should last for 4 to 5 days. Actual battery life varies based on individual handling, especially heart rate function consume battery soon. To charge the device, attach the USB charger to the device caseback and connect into USB source like PC, and the indicator on the device screen will show the charging icon. Note: Even if the Tracker is not in use, please charge the battery at least once a month to prolong battery life Step 1 – Activating the device To save battery life, your Heart Rate Monitor arrives to you in hibernation mode. Connect it into USB source or PC USB port to activate the device. A progress bar will run from empty to full, indicating activation as below. Note: Your device may not arrive fully charged. You’re recommended to charge your device fully before its first use. You can set Clock Alarm and Activity Alarm on your app Clock Alarm (Alarm is off by default) Total five alarms can be set on the app, for example wake up alarm, and you can set it from Monday to Sunday, and it will alarm or wake you up with quiet vibration. Activity Alarm (Alarm is off by default) Set this alarm, it will remind you to do more exercises if you don’t walk for the preferred steps during the setted time and interval. Heart Rate On the heart rate page, you can long touch the screen for 3 seconds to detect your continuous heart rate or via app. UV function You can track how many hours you are exposed to sunlight every day by switching on/off UV function on your app. Memory When you sync your activity tracker , your activity data is uploaded to your mobile device. Your activity tracker can hold activity and sleep data for up to 30 days, and for heart rate data it can hold data for 7days. 5 ...
Your recorded data consists of steps taken, distance traveled, calories burned and sleep data as well as heart rate data. Sync your activity tracker regularly to have the most data on your mobile device.
